The William Vickers manuscript, compiled in , is one of the most significant historical artifacts of English folk music, specifically documenting the rich dance traditions of Northumberland and the North East . Published modernly as The Great Northern Tune Book , this collection provides a direct window into the repertoire of an 18th-century fiddler, featuring over 500 tunes that continue to influence the folk revival today.
